2009-09-02 13 views

risposta

14

alcuni punti:

  • È necessario un riferimento alla System.Web assemblaggio
  • è necessario per ottenere il nome della classe a destra (HttpServerUtility, non HttpServerUtuility)
  • È necessario per ottenere il nome del metodo giusto (UrlDecode, non URLDecode)
  • È necessaria un'istanza della classe, poiché è un metodo di istanza

Ottenere un'istanza è probabilmente la parte più difficile, a meno che non ci si trovi in ​​ASP.NET: non ha costruttori pubblici o una proprietà statica per recuperare un'istanza. Di solito dovresti usare HttpContext.Server. Un'alternativa è utilizzare HttpUtility.UrlDecode, che è un metodo statico. (Anche in questo caso, avrete bisogno di un riferimento a System.Web.)

5

Aggiungere un riferimento all'assembly System.Web.

+1

Quindi digitare HttpServerUtility e premere "CTRL +.". Funziona un fascino. – RichardOD

0

dovuto aggiungere assemblee nel mio spazio web api

System.Web 
System.Web.Abstractions 
System.Web.ApplicationServices 
Problemi correlati